Mucuna Pruriens as Photo-Sensitizer in Dye Sensitized Solar Cell

Abstract

In dye sensitized solar (DSSC), the dye sensitizer plays important role in absorbing sunlight and transporting electrons into the conduction band of the semiconductor thus converting the solar energy into electric energy by photovoltaic effect. This study focus on the investigation made on the leaves and stem of Mucuna Pruriens extract as photosensitizers for dye sensitizer solar cell (DSSC). The DSSC was based on titanium dioxide nanopowder as the photoanode semiconductor material and potassium iodide solution as electrolyte. The pigment was extracted from dry leaves and stem of Mucuna Pruriens in water, ethanol and acetone. The photo absorption spectral of Mucuna Pruriens was investigated in cold and hot extraction media. Dye sensitized solar cell was fabricated using Michael Gratzel method. The cell was connected to a variable external load and exposed to illumination at 100mW/m2. As the load is varied, the short circuit current Isc and the corresponding open circuit voltage Voc were observed. An IV characteristics was plotted and the fill factor and efficiency were computed as 0.8 and 0.37% for Mucuna pruriens extracted in water, 0.88 and 1.16% for Mucuna pruriens extracted in ethanol, 0.93 and 2.08% for Mucuna pruriens extracted in acetone respectively. The pigment extracted in cold acetone has the best light absorption and efficiency.  This study shows that Mucuna Pruriens has prospect as sensitizer in DSSC.
